A Colorado producer wants to begin selling long-term care insurance. Before selling LTC coverage, how many LTC course credits must the producer complete in total, and how many of those must be LTC-partnership specific?

Why A is correct
Under the Colorado Division of Insurance's producer licensing requirements, a producer must complete 16 LTC course credits before selling long-term care insurance, and 8 of those credits must be LTC-partnership specific classroom credits. The training must be in place before any LTC sale, so a producer who skips it cannot lawfully market LTC products.
